COVID-19 위험지각이 가치, 만족, 행동의도에 미치는 영향
- Abstract
- As COVID-19 spreads worldwide, due to its impact, the WHO declared a pandemic and caused damage to many industries at home and abroad, especially the tourism industry. This is because entry restrictions and self-quarantine in each global country had a greater impact on the tourism industry. It is a natural trend for the tourism industry to change according to the background of the times. In this study, the study focused on untact tourism as a way to resolve the tourism needs of tourists due to COVID-19, and this study is a timely study from the point of view of the times. This is a study on the behavioral intentions of tourists affected by COVID-19 risk perception factors in untact tourism to conduct a practical investigation on untact tourism of tourists through satisfaction and value. This study focused on Hwangnyeongsan Mountain, Busan Healing Forest, Hoedong Reservoir, and Dadaepo Beach among the 10 untact tourism destinations in Busan selected by the Korea Tourism Organization as one of the top 100 untact tourism destinations in the country. A study was conducted on the subject. Data collection was conducted from August 1 to August 31, 2021, and out of a total of 350 questionnaires distributed, 313 were finally utilized. IBM SPSS 27.0 and AMOS 23.0 statistical programs were used for research analysis, and measurement items and convergence validity were checked for reliability analysis and identification validation of measurement tools as a hypothesis test stage. And confirmatory factor analysis and correlation analysis were performed, and model suitability and hypothesis testing were tested through structural equations.
The results of the study examining the relationship between the value and satisfaction of the COVID-19 risk perception of Busan Untact tourist destination in the COVID-19 era, and the influence on behavioral intentions are as follows. First, by identifying the components of the COVID-19 risk perception as infection risk, psychological risk, financial risk, destination risk, and travel risk, the research result was analyzed that infection risk and travel risk affect the other components. The factor was determined to have no effect on the value. Second, in the effect of COVID-19 risk perception on satisfaction, infection risk, psychological risk, and travel risk were confirmed to have an impact on COVID-19 risk perception, but financial risk was found to have no effect. Third, it was confirmed that the value had a positive effect on the influence relationship of influence on satisfaction. Fourth, it was found that the value had a positive effect on the influence relationship on the behavioral intention. Fifth, in relation to the effect of satisfaction on behavioral intentions, this study confirmed that tourists who were satisfied with untact tourism had a positive effect on behavioral intentions.
